What services are typically offered in ass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O?
Ass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O provide a range of services to support residents' well-being. These services often include assistance with activities of daily living (ADLs) such as bathing, dressing, grooming, and mobility. Medication management ensures that residents take their prescribed medications correctly. Meal preparation ensures regular, nutritious meals. Housekeeping and laundry services maintain a clean living environment. Transportation services help residents access medical appointments and community activities. Social activities, including events, outings, and recreational programs, promote social engagement and mental stimulation. Some facilities may offer specialized care for residents with specific medical conditions.
How much does assisted living cost on average in Broomfield, CO?
The cost of assisted living in Broomfield, CO varies depending on several factors. The primary factors include the level of care needed, the size and type of living space chosen (e.g., studio, one-bedroom), and the location of the facility within Broomfield, CO. On average, you can expect to pay between $3,000 and $5,000 per month for assisted living in this area. However, it's crucial to inquire about the specific pricing structure of individual facilities and whether there are additional fees or services not included in the base cost. Pricing may also be influenced by the amenities and services offered by each facility.

How can I determine if a particular assisted living facility in Broomfield, CO meets quality standards?
To determine if a particular assisted living facility in Broomfield, CO, is licensed and meets quality standards, consider a multi-faceted approach. Firstly, contact the official state agency responsible for licensing ass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O or visit their official website to check the facility's licensing status and inquire about any past violations or complaints. Secondly, arrange a visit to the facility in person to assess its environment, cleanliness, and overall atmosphere. Interact with the staff and observe their interactions with residents during your visit. Thirdly, seek out online reviews from residents and their families, as they can offer valuable insights into their experiences at the facility. Additionally, request references from current or former residents and their families, allowing you to gain firsthand information from those who have dealt directly with the facility. Lastly, consider consulting healthcare professionals, such as doctors or social workers, who may provide insights or recommendations based on their knowledge of the facility. By combining these methods, you can gain a comprehensive understanding of whether a specific assisted living facility you are considering in Broomfield meets licensing requirements and maintains high-quality standards.
Do ass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O offer memory care services for residents with Alzheimer's or dementia?
Yes, some assisted living facilities provide specialized memory care services in Broomfield to support residents with Alzheimer's disease or other forms of dementia. Memory care units within these facilities are designed to meet the unique needs of individuals with memory-related conditions. These units often have staff members trained in dementia care and secure environments to prevent wandering. The care provided in memory care units focuses on maintaining a structured routine, cognitive stimulation, and personalized attention to ensure the safety and well-being of residents with memory impairments. Families seeking memory care services should inquire with individual facilities to confirm the availability and specific offerings of memory care programs.
What is the difference between assisted living and nursing homes in Broomfield, CO?
Ass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O are designed for individuals who require assistance with daily activities but do not need full-time medical care. These facilities offer a supportive and homelike environment, with services such as help with bathing, dressing, and medication management. Nursing homes, on the other hand, provide more extensive medical care and are suitable for individuals with complex medical needs or those requiring 24/7 skilled nursing care. Nursing homes have licensed nurses on staff and are equipped to handle severe health conditions, whereas assisted living primarily focuses on assistance with daily living tasks.
Are there financial assistance programs available for seniors looking to move into assisted living facilities in Broomfield, CO?
There may be financial assistance programs available for seniors in Broomfield, CO who wish to move into assisted living facilities. One such program is Medicaid, which provides financial support to eligible individuals to cover the costs of assisted living. To qualify for Medicaid, seniors must meet specific income and asset requirements. Additionally, Colorado may have state-specific programs that offer assistance. To determine eligibility and apply for these programs, individuals should contact a Medicaid specialist who can provide detailed information and guidance.
What steps should I take when considering an assisted living facility for a loved one in Broomfield, CO?
When considering an assisted living facility in Broomfield, CO for a loved one, it's crucial to take several steps to make an informed decision. Start by conducting thorough research on different facilities in the area, either through online resources or referrals from healthcare professionals. Arrange visits to the facilities to assess the environment, cleanliness, and friendliness of staff. Engage in open and honest discussions with your loved one about their preferences, needs, and concerns regarding the move. Review the facility's contracts, policies, and fees carefully to ensure they align with your expectations. Additionally, seek feedback from current residents and their families to gain insights into the quality of care provided. Finally, involve legal and financial advisors if necessary to navigate the contractual aspects of the transition.
